/**
|
|
<b>System Agent Initialization SMM Driver Entry Point</b>
|
|
- <b>Introduction</b> \n
|
|
This is an optional driver to support PCIe ASPM initialization later than Option ROM initialization.\n
|
|
In this scenario S3 Save Boot Script table has been closed per security consideration so the ASPM settings will be stored in SMM memory and restored during S3 resume.
|
|
If platform does not support this scenario this driver can be excluded and SI_SA_POLICY_PPI -> PCIE_CONFIG -> InitPcieAspmAfterOprom must be set to FALSE. \n
|
|
Note: When InitPcieAspmAfterOprom enabled, the SMI callback handler must be registered successfully, otherwise it will halt the system.
|
|
|
|
- @pre
|
|
- _EFI_SMM_BASE_PROTOCOL (or _EFI_SMM_BASE2_PROTOCOL for EDK2): Provides SMM infrastructure services.
|
|
- _EFI_SMM_IO_TRAP_DISPATCH_PROTOCOL (or _EFI_SMM_IO_TRAP_DISPATCH2_PROTOCOL for EDK2): Interface structure for the SMM IO trap specific SMI Dispatch Protocol
|
|
- SA_POLICY_PROTOCOL: A protocol published by a platform DXE module executed earlier; this is documented in this document as well.
|
|
|
|
- @result
|
|
PCIe ASPM has been initialized on all end point devices discovered and same settings will be restored during S3 resume.
|
|
|
|
@param[in] ImageHandle - The image handle of Wake On Lan driver
|
|
@param[in] SystemTable - The standard EFI system table
|
|
|
|
@retval EFI_SUCCESS - SA SMM handler was installed or not necessary
|
|
@retval EFI_NOT_FOUND - Fail to register SMI callback or required protocol/hob missing.
|
|
**/
